  • What Are the Benefits of Putting Concrete Over Concrete?

    When considering whether to put concrete over concrete, it's essential to understand the advantages this approach provides. Here are some key benefits:

    • Cost-effective solution for resurfacing.
    • Less labor-intensive than removing old concrete.
    • Improved aesthetics and customization options.
    • Increased durability and weather resistance.

    What Preparation Is Needed Before Overlaying Concrete?

    Before you embark on the project of putting concrete over concrete, proper preparation is crucial. Here's a checklist to ensure a successful overlay:

    1. Clean the surface thoroughly to remove dirt, debris, and grease.
    2. Repair any cracks or damage in the existing concrete.
    3. Apply a bonding agent for better adhesion.
    4. Ensure the surface is dry before applying the new concrete.

    Can You Put Concrete Over Concrete That Is Cracked?

    One common question that arises is whether you can put concrete over concrete that has cracks. The answer is yes, but it requires careful attention. Before applying a new layer, it's essential to address the cracks:

    • Fill and seal cracks with a suitable filler or epoxy.
    • Ensure that the crack repair is cured before proceeding.
    • Monitor for any signs of movement in the underlying concrete.

    What Types of Concrete Can Be Used for Overlays?

    When deciding to put concrete over concrete, you have several options for the type of overlay material. Common choices include:

    • Standard concrete mix for a simple overlay.
    • Polymer-modified concrete for increased flexibility and durability.
    • Decorative concrete options like stamped or stained overlays.

    How Thick Should the Overlay Be?

    The thickness of the overlay is another essential consideration. Generally, a thickness of 1/4 inch to 1 inch is recommended, depending on:

    • The condition of the existing concrete.
    • The type of overlay material used.
    • The intended use of the surface.

    Can You Put Concrete Over Concrete in Cold Weather?

    Cold weather can pose challenges when putting concrete over concrete. If you're planning to tackle this project during the colder months, keep these tips in mind:

    • Use heat lamps or blankets to keep the surface warm.
    • Consider using accelerators in the concrete mix to speed up curing.
    • Monitor weather conditions and avoid working in freezing temperatures.

    What Are the Common Mistakes to Avoid?

    To ensure your project is successful, be aware of some common mistakes when putting concrete over concrete:

    • Neglecting surface preparation, which can lead to poor adhesion.
    • Using the wrong type of bonding agent or overlay material.
    • Not allowing adequate curing time for the overlay.

    How Long Will an Overlay Last?

    The lifespan of a concrete overlay depends on various factors, including:

    • The quality of materials used.
    • Proper installation techniques.
    • Regular maintenance and care.

    With proper care, a concrete overlay can last anywhere from 10 to 20 years, making it a worthwhile investment for your property.
